11 Ways Homeowners Save Money with Rooftop Solar and Storage
Harnessing the power of the sun offers significant financial advantages, and when combined with battery storage, these benefits amplify, providing greater energy independence and cost control. Here are eleven key ways homeowners can save money by investing in rooftop solar and storage:
1. Reduced or Eliminated Electricity Bills
This is the most obvious and immediate benefit. Solar panels generate electricity during daylight hours, offsetting your consumption from the grid. With a properly sized system, you can significantly reduce or even eliminate your monthly electricity bills. Battery storage allows you to use the solar energy generated during the day at night or during cloudy periods, maximizing self-consumption and further minimizing reliance on the grid.
2. Net Metering Credits
Net metering policies allow homeowners to send excess solar energy back to the grid in exchange for credits on their electricity bills. These credits can then be used to offset the cost of electricity consumed during times when your solar panels aren't generating enough power, like at night or on cloudy days. Net metering policies vary by state and utility, so it's important to understand the specific regulations in your area.
3. Protection from Rising Electricity Rates
Traditional electricity prices are subject to fluctuations and tend to increase over time. By generating your own electricity with solar panels and storing it in a battery, you become less vulnerable to these price hikes. You essentially lock in a fixed cost for a significant portion of your energy needs, providing long-term financial stability and predictability.

7. Peak Demand Shaving
Electricity prices often vary throughout the day, with higher rates during peak demand periods. Battery storage allows you to avoid using electricity from the grid during these expensive peak hours. Instead, you can use the energy stored in your battery, significantly reducing your electricity bill. This is particularly beneficial for homeowners in areas with time-of-use (TOU) electricity rates.
8. Backup Power During Outages
One of the most compelling benefits of battery storage is the ability to provide backup power during grid outages. When the power goes out, your battery can automatically switch on, providing electricity to essential appliances and devices, keeping your lights on, your refrigerator running, and your family safe and comfortable.

11. Energy Arbitrage
With sophisticated battery management systems, you can take advantage of price fluctuations in the electricity market. By charging your battery when electricity prices are low (e.g., overnight) and discharging it when prices are high (e.g., during peak demand), you can profit from the difference in prices. This requires careful monitoring of electricity prices and optimization of your battery usage, but it can be a lucrative way to save money.
Frequently Asked Questions
How much does rooftop solar and storage cost?
The cost of a rooftop solar and storage system varies depending on several factors, including the size of the system, the type of equipment used, and the complexity of the installation. However, prices have fallen dramatically in recent years, making solar and storage more affordable than ever before. A typical system for a home can range from $20,000 to $80,000 before incentives. Remember to factor in the federal tax credit and any state or local incentives, which can significantly reduce the overall cost. It’s best to get custom quotes from several installers.
How long does it take to install a solar and storage system?
The installation process typically takes a few days to a week, depending on the size and complexity of the system. This includes the time it takes to install the solar panels on your roof, connect them to the inverter and battery storage system, and complete the necessary electrical work. The permitting process can add additional time depending on local regulations.
How long do solar panels and batteries last?
Solar panels are remarkably durable and are typically warrantied for 25-30 years, though they can often produce electricity for even longer. Battery storage systems typically have a lifespan of 10-15 years, depending on the type of battery and how frequently it is used.
